Overview

Nestled in the heart of the Drakensberg Mountains, Cleopatra Mountain Farmhouse is in an idyllic location, far away from the stresses of modern life. Set in pretty gardens on the banks of a dam, the Giants Nature Reserve is close by and the awe-inspiring views from the Sani Pass are easily reached in a day trip. This is the perfect base form where to explore the mountains and also reconnect with nature and yourself.

The accommodation comprises eleven individually decorated rooms. Each room has its own theme and colour scheme, taking cues from the surrounding area and the owners' international travel. Each room is en-suite and features TV, tea and coffee making facilities, mini bar, heater, fan and warm towel rail and spectacular views. In the communal areas, there is a library, cosy lounge, friendly dining room and an extensive wine cellar.

One of the hotels major selling points is its food. The head chef is also the co-owner of the hotel, Richard Poynton, who has recently been awarded 5 star chef status. His gourmet menu changes everyday and is based on a perfect combination of flavour and texture. His passion for food has developed during his career and he has taken inspiration from his extensive travels. Menus are lovingly prepared with fresh ingredients used from the well-tended gardens at the farm. Breakfast and dinner are both included in a stay at Cleopatra. Breakfasts are 3 courses, whilst dinners are a 7 course affair. All food served is guaranteed to be delicious, exciting and unique.

Away from the restaurant, walking, hiking, cycling, swimming in mountain streams, trout fishing, bird watching, horse riding and excursions to local bushman paintings are just some of the activities enjoyed on the farm and in the area.

Cleopatra Mountain Farmhouse only accepts children aged over 12.
